The Role of Electronic Discovery in Modern Litigation

Electronic discovery (eDiscovery) has become a pivotal component of modern litigation, transforming how legal teams gather and analyze digital evidence. It involves the identification, collection, and preservation of electronically stored information (ESI) to support legal proceedings. As legal processes increasingly rely on digital data, eDiscovery facilitates efficient and comprehensive case preparation, especially given the vast volumes of information generated today.

This process ensures relevant data is accessible for review, reducing delays and costs associated with traditional discovery methods. It also enables parties to meet legal obligations regarding data preservation and disclosure, aligning with prevailing legal standards. However, with its increased use, eDiscovery introduces complex data management and security challenges that must be carefully navigated by legal professionals.

Overall, eDiscovery’s role in modern litigation underscores its importance as a strategic tool for achieving justice efficiently in the digital age, emphasizing the need for robust data security measures throughout the process.

Risks of Data Breaches During Data Collection and Transfer

During data collection and transfer in electronic discovery, data breaches pose significant risks due to vulnerabilities in security measures. Unauthorized access can occur if data is intercepted during transmission, especially over unsecured networks. Such breaches expose sensitive information to malicious actors, compromising confidentiality and potentially violating legal obligations.

Transfers involving multiple parties, cloud services, or third-party vendors increase the attack surface, making data more susceptible to interception or theft. Inadequate encryption or lapses in authentication protocols during transfer can leave data vulnerable to cybercriminals. These vulnerabilities may result in data loss or unintended exposure, leading to severe legal and reputational consequences.

Data Loss and Corruption Risks

Data loss and corruption pose significant risks within the scope of e discovery, potentially compromising the integrity of electronic evidence. Data may be lost due to hardware failures, software malfunctions, or accidental deletion during collection. Such incidents can lead to incomplete or inaccurate information, hindering legal proceedings.

Corruption can occur when data becomes damaged or altered unintentionally, often during transfer or storage processes. This jeopardizes its reliability, making it difficult to verify authenticity or maintain chain of custody. Data integrity is paramount in legal contexts, where unaltered records are essential for compliance and case validity.

Vulnerabilities in data handling, such as improper storage or inadequate backup procedures, further heighten the risk of permanent data loss or corruption. Legal and regulatory frameworks demand meticulous preservation of electronic data to prevent disputes over evidence validity. Effective safeguards are crucial to mitigate these risks in e discovery processes.

Malware and Ransomware Vulnerabilities

Malware and ransomware pose significant vulnerabilities within the context of eDiscovery by targeting data during collection, transfer, and storage processes. These malicious software programs can infiltrate systems through phishing emails, infected documents, or malicious links, often undetected until damage occurs.

Once inside, malware can corrupt or delete critical electronic evidence, compromising the integrity of data essential for legal proceedings. Ransomware, specifically, encrypts data and demands ransom payments, risking data loss and legal non-compliance, with potential penalties for subpoena breaches or regulatory violations.

The high volume and complexity of data involved in eDiscovery heighten these vulnerabilities. Cybercriminals exploit these weaknesses, especially during data transfers in multi-party environments, increasing the threat landscape. When data security measures are inadequate, malware and ransomware attacks can result in significant financial and reputational damage for legal entities.

Addressing these vulnerabilities requires robust cybersecurity measures, including advanced antivirus solutions, continuous monitoring, and secure data transfer protocols to prevent malware and ransomware from compromising sensitive information during eDiscovery.

Legal and Regulatory Implications of Security Breaches in E Discovery

Security breaches during E Discovery have significant legal and regulatory implications for organizations involved in litigation. Data breaches can lead to sanctions, penalties, and increased liability if they violate data protection laws or court orders. It is crucial for legal teams to understand these risks to mitigate potential damage.

Regulatory frameworks such as GDPR, HIPAA, and other industry-specific laws impose strict requirements for data security and breach notification. Failure to comply can result in hefty fines, legal actions, and damage to reputation. Courts may also view security lapses as negligence, impacting case outcomes.

Organizations must consider a range of legal obligations, including maintaining data confidentiality, ensuring proper data handling, and timely breach reporting. Non-compliance can exacerbate legal consequences and complicate ongoing litigation. Thorough understanding of these implications promotes proactive risk management in E Discovery processes.

Key legal and regulatory concerns include:

  • Liability for data breaches under applicable laws
  • Possible sanctions or court-mandated remedies
  • Increased scrutiny and legal costs during litigation
  • Long-term reputational damage due to security failures

Best Practices for Mitigating Data Security Risks in E Discovery

Implementing strict access controls is vital to mitigate data security risks in E Discovery. This involves utilizing role-based permissions to ensure only authorized personnel can access sensitive data. Regularly reviewing access logs helps identify suspicious activity promptly.

Encrypting data both at rest and during transfer adds an additional layer of security. Strong encryption protocols prevent unauthorized interception or reading of data during collection, processing, or storage. This practice minimizes the risk of data breaches during E Discovery.

Establishing comprehensive policies and procedures for data handling is essential. Clear guidelines help team members understand their responsibilities in maintaining confidentiality and data integrity. Regular training on compliance and security protocols further enhances awareness.

Deploying advanced cybersecurity tools, such as intrusion detection systems and endpoint security solutions, is crucial. These technologies help detect vulnerabilities and respond swiftly to potential threats, reinforcing the overall security posture in E Discovery activities.

Emerging Trends and Future Risks in E Discovery and Data Security

Emerging trends in E Discovery and data security are shaped by rapid technological advancements and increasing data volumes. As organizations adopt cloud computing and AI integration, the risk landscape evolves, demanding heightened security measures. These innovations, while beneficial, introduce new vulnerabilities that must be proactively managed.

Future risks include sophisticated cyber threats such as targeted ransomware attacks and deepfake manipulations that can compromise E Discovery processes. Evolving threat actors may exploit system vulnerabilities, emphasizing the need for continuous security updates and advanced threat detection tools.

Key developments to monitor are:

  1. Increased use of AI for data analysis, which raises concerns about data privacy and potential algorithm bias.
  2. Growing reliance on cloud storage, necessitating robust encryption and access controls.
  3. Implementation of blockchain to ensure data integrity, though it also presents new challenges regarding scalability and regulation.
  4. The rise of automation and machine learning tools, which can accelerate discovery but require strict oversight to prevent security lapses.

Understanding these trends helps legal and IT professionals mitigate future data security risks effectively.

Strategic Recommendations for Legal and IT Teams

To effectively address data security risks in e discovery, legal and IT teams should establish comprehensive security protocols aligned with industry standards such as ISO 27001 or SOC 2. These standards provide a framework for managing sensitive data throughout the discovery process, minimizing vulnerabilities.

Regular cross-disciplinary training enhances awareness of potential threats, ensuring both legal and IT personnel can identify and respond to security issues proactively. This includes understanding risks like unauthorized access, insider threats, and malware vulnerabilities specific to e discovery activities.

Implementing robust technical controls, such as encryption during data collection and transfer, multi-factor authentication, and secure storage solutions, is vital. These measures help prevent data breaches and protect the integrity and confidentiality of data during the e discovery process.

Finally, legal and IT teams should establish incident response plans tailored to discovery scenarios. These plans enable swift action in the event of a data security breach, reducing potential legal liabilities and reputational harm. Continuous monitoring and regular security audits further strengthen defenses against emerging threats in e discovery.
